STFC Spark Awards – closing date 28 October 2021 4pm UK time

by | Sep 30, 2021

The Spark Awards call is now open for funding to engage the public with STFC-supported science, technology or its facilities.

This opportunity is open to a wide range of organisations and your project must involve at least one researcher in an STFC-funded area. Projects must focus on an area within the remit of STFC such as astronomy, solar and planetary science, particle and nuclear physics, particle astrophysics, cosmology and accelerator science. In particular we would like to fund projects that engage 8 to 14 year olds, and their families from socioeconomically deprived areas and groups considered to have low science capital.

Applications can be submitted up to a maximum of £15,000, there are no set restrictions on the type of costs that may be applied for, but no more than £10,000 may be spent on equipment. Digital content will only be funded as part of a wider engagement programme.
